Output ebd66caf9580d2f6009326b437bb982ac12e8181604e39e5a3f95ebcc94c6a4c:0

value
42764
script pubkey
OP_0 OP_PUSHBYTES_20 ea9bed729a4da7269fa86f6ff550c9319d55667a
address
bc1qa2d76u56fknjd8agdahl25xfxxw42en6dclvl6
transaction
ebd66caf9580d2f6009326b437bb982ac12e8181604e39e5a3f95ebcc94c6a4c
spent
true